Understanding the Political IVR Campaign Advantage

What is an IVR Campaign and How Does It Function?

A Political IVR (Interactive Voice Response) campaign utilizes automated phone calls to deliver pre-recorded messages, conduct surveys, or gather responses from voters. It allows for direct, personalized communication at scale. The system interacts with callers, guides them through options using spoken prompts, and records their choices via DTMF (Dual-Tone Multi-Frequency) touch-tone keypad responses, all without requiring human intervention for every call.

Key Benefits for Modern Election Campaigns

The primary advantages of a Political IVR Campaign include its massive reach, cost-effectiveness per contact, and ability to gather immediate, actionable feedback. It empowers campaigns to disseminate crucial information, conduct rapid opinion polls, and even provide options for deeper engagement, all without the logistical burden of a large human calling team. This efficiency is critical for responsive campaign management.

Practical Applications: Inform, Engage, and Mobilize

Imagine using an IVR blast to remind voters about polling dates, deliver a candidate's key message on a specific policy issue, or invite them to an upcoming rally. Campaigns can also leverage IVR for quick sentiment analysis, asking voters to press '1' for support, '2' for undecided, or '3' for opposition on a critical issue. This real-time data is invaluable for strategic adjustments and resource allocation.

Addressing Automated Call Misconceptions for Greater Impact

A common misconception is that automated calls are inherently impersonal or intrusive. However, when messages are concise, relevant, and well-timed—and crucially, adhere to Do Not Disturb (DND) regulations—IVR can be exceptionally effective. The key is to offer clear value to the voter, whether it's essential information, an opportunity to voice their opinion, or an invitation to engage further, rather than merely broadcasting.

Why IVR is Imperative for Indian Elections

Unparalleled Reach Across Diverse Demographics and Literacy Levels

India's vast and diverse population encompasses varying levels of digital literacy and access. A voice message transcends language barriers (especially with multilingual recordings) and literacy challenges, ensuring your message is comprehensible and impactful for a wider segment of the electorate—from urban professionals to remote farmers. This inclusivity is a cornerstone of effective mass communication.

Effectively Overcoming the Persistent Digital Divide

While smartphone adoption is on the rise, feature phones remain prevalent, particularly outside major metropolitan areas. Political IVR Campaigns reach voters directly on any mobile or landline number, effectively bridging the digital divide. This ensures that no potential voter is excluded due to technological access limitations, expanding your campaign's true reach.

Delivering Personalized Messaging at Scale

When combined with robust voter data, IVR enables highly segment-specific messaging. For instance, voters in a particular booth might receive a message focusing on local infrastructure issues, while those in another constituency receive messaging tailored to agricultural concerns. This level of personalization, delivered to thousands simultaneously, makes IVR an incredibly potent tool for localized engagement.

A Cost-Effective Solution for Mass Outreach

Compared to organizing large-scale physical events, extensive print media campaigns, or deploying vast teams of human callers, IVR is significantly more cost-effective per contact. It offers a high return on investment for achieving broad reach and targeted communication, making it an attractive and efficient option for campaigns operating within budget constraints.

Implementing a Successful Political IVR Campaign: Best Practices

Crafting Compelling and Concise IVR Scripts

Your IVR message must be clear, to the point, and persuasive. Avoid jargon and focus on a single, strong call to action or a clear piece of information per interaction. Keep messages under 30-45 seconds for maximum retention and engagement. Consider regional dialects, intonation, and emotional resonance to make your message truly connect with the listener.

Strategic Audience Segmentation for Maximum Relevance

Generic messages yield generic results. Leverage Campaign Mitra's Political Data Intelligence to segment your audience by booth, ward, age, gender, or even past voting patterns. Tailoring your message to the specific concerns and priorities of each segment dramatically increases the campaign's effectiveness and voter receptiveness. Personalization drives engagement.

Optimal Scheduling and Call Timing: Reach Voters When It Matters

Timing is crucial for successful IVR outreach. Avoid calling during late-night hours, early mornings, or peak work times when voters are unlikely to answer. Generally, late mornings and early evenings are ideal for voter outreach. Always adhere to TRAI regulations for DND registered numbers and be mindful of local customs or holidays that might affect call receptivity. Campaign Mitra helps automate this compliance, safeguarding your campaign's reputation.

Continuous Analysis and Refinement for Future Communication

Post-campaign analysis is not merely a formality—it's essential for iterative improvement. Examine answered call rates, analyze DTMF responses, and note average call durations. Which messages performed best? Which segments were most responsive? These insights, readily available through Campaign Mitra's Campaign Analytics, inform and enhance your subsequent communication strategies, ensuring every future call is smarter and more impactful.

Channel Reach & Engagement Advantages Personalization Capability Feedback/Tracking Mechanisms
Political IVR (Voice) High; bridges digital divide; direct audio, interactive High (with granular data segmentation, dynamic prompts) DTMF responses, call duration, answered rate, abandonment rate
Bulk SMS Very High; universal mobile access; quick information delivery Moderate (text personalization, link tracking) Delivery reports, open rates (for smart links), limited replies
WhatsApp Campaign High (smartphone users); rich media support (images, videos, documents) Very High (segmented groups, interactive buttons, personalized media) Read receipts, direct replies, media views, CTA clicks
Digital Ads Highly targeted online reach across platforms (social, search) Very High (demographic, interest, behavioral targeting, retargeting) Clicks, impressions, conversions, audience engagement metrics
